Overview:

Expanding internationally is an exciting step for any life sciences company, but choosing the right market can make all the difference.

Join the Biomedical Zone and the Trade Commissioner Service (TCS) for a deep dive into the global landscape of opportunities, risks, and strategic considerations for Canadian life sciences startups. This session will help you evaluate whether, where, and when to expand internationally and how to make informed, data-driven decisions for your business.

Designed specifically for pre-commercial and advanced R&D stage companies, this webinar brings together experts to share insights on emerging non-U.S. markets, regional programs, and key factors that can shape your global growth strategy.

About the Speakers:

Zinnia Jamshed (external link) , Aude Véronneau (external link) , and Abigail Sobin (external link)  are Trade Commissioners based in Toronto, specializing in Ontario’s Life Sciences sector. They support both new exporters and seasoned companies exploring new markets, helping refine market-entry strategies and guiding businesses through TCS programs and networks. They connect Ontario-based companies to global opportunities and serve as references for the broader TCS network seeking insights and partnerships within Ontario’s vibrant Life Sciences ecosystem.
